What is the hourly rate for Power BI developer?

The hourly rate for a Power BI developer varies based on experience, location, and project complexity, but typically ranges from $30 to $80 per hour. Remote positions may offer different rates compared to on-site roles, and those with advanced skills in DAX, data modeling, and certifications can command higher pay.

What is the difference between Hourly Remote Power Bi Developer vs Data Analyst?

AspectHourly Remote Power Bi DeveloperData Analyst
Required CredentialsPower BI certifications, SQL knowledgeData analysis certifications, SQL, Excel skills
Work EnvironmentRemote, project-basedRemote or on-site, often team collaboration
Employer & Industry UsageTech, finance, healthcare, consultingMarketing, finance, healthcare, retail
Search & Comparison IntentFocus on Power BI skills, reporting tasksBroader data analysis, insights generation

The main difference is that an Hourly Remote Power Bi Developer specializes in creating and managing Power BI dashboards and reports, often requiring specific certifications. A Data Analyst has a broader role in analyzing data, using various tools including Excel and SQL, and may not focus solely on Power BI. Both roles are remote-friendly and common across multiple industries, but their core responsibilities and skill sets differ slightly.

The Role

The Business Intelligence Analyst is responsible for designing, delivering, and supporting data, automation, and AI-enabled solutions that enhance operational efficiency, transparency, and performance across Service Delivery functions. This role partners with business stakeholders to identify process improvement opportunities, translate requirements into scalable solutions using the Microsoft Power Platform, and ensure all automation and AI capabilities comply with established AI Governance, security, and compliance standards. The ideal candidate is a proactive, analytical professional with a strong passion for innovation, continuous improvement, and responsible technology adoption.

Location
This is a remote, work-from-home position. Candidates must reside and be authorized to work in the United States.
The Main Responsibilities

Collaborate with Service Delivery stakeholders to identify automation, analytics, and AI use cases that drive measurable operational improvements.

Design, develop, and maintain solutions using Power Apps, Power Automate, and Power BI.

Apply AI-enabled capabilities responsibly while adhering to AI Governance standards.

Develop and maintain Power BI dashboards and SQL-based datasets.

Document solutions, support adoption, and provide ongoing optimization.

What We Look For in a Candidate

Bachelor's degree or equivalent experience in analytics, information systems, or a related field.

Experience with Power BI, Power Apps, Power Automate, and SQL.

Experience delivering stakeholder-facing automation or analytics solutions.

Familiarity with AI governance, data security, and responsible AI principles.

Preferred Qualifications:

Experience with Dataverse, SharePoint, or Microsoft Teams integrations.

Exposure to Microsoft AI tools or Copilot capabilities.

Understanding of Service Delivery or operational performance metrics.

Compensation
This information reflects the anticipated base salary range for this position based on current national data. Minimums and maximums may vary based on location. Individual pay is based on skills, experience and other relevant factors.
Location Based Pay Ranges
$67,703 - $90,270 in these states: AL  AR  AZ  FL  GA  IA  ID  IN  KS  KY  LA  ME  MO  MS  MT  ND  NE  NM  OH  OK  PA  SC  SD  TN  UT  VT  WI  WV  WY 
$71,088 - $94,784 in these states: CO  HI  MI  MN  NC  NH  NV  OR  RI 
$74,474 - $99,297 in these states: AK  CA  CT  DC  DE  IL  MA  MD  NJ  NY  TX  VA  WA

Lumen Technologies, headquartered in Monroe, LA, US, is a leader in the telecommunications industry. The company provides an array of solutions ranging from voice, broadband, and video services for consumers, businesses, and governmental agencies. Additionally, they offer data management, cloud, network, and IT services for enterprise customers. Lumen Technologies was founded in 1930, originally as the Louisiana Long Distance Independent Telephone Company.
